Russians strike critical infrastructure facility in Sumy Oblast, casualties reported

Four men were injured in Russian attacks in Sumy Oblast on Saturday, two of them as a result of a strike on a critical infrastructure facility in the Sumy district.

Source: Oleh Hryhorov, Head of Sumy Oblast Military Administration

Quote: "Two men aged 51 and 73 sought medical assistance after a mortar attack on the Seredyna-Buda hromada. They received the necessary medical assistance and will continue treatment on an outpatient basis. [A hromada is an administrative unit designating a village, several villages, or a town, and their adjacent territories – ed.]

Another two men aged 51 and 34 were injured as a result of an attack on a critical infrastructure facility in the Sumy district. They are receiving medical assistance."
